The hexadecimal color code #0A244A, also known as Blue Zodiac, is a dark shade of blue that falls within the blue color family. It is often associated with feelings of calmness, stability, and professionalism. In the RGB color model, it is composed of 3.92% red, 14.12% green, and 29.02% blue. The CMYK representation is 78% cyan, 51% magenta, 0% yellow, and 71% black. This color is frequently utilized in corporate branding, websites, and graphic design to convey trust, authority, and reliability. Its hexadecimal triplet is 0A244A, indicating the intensity of red, green, and blue components, respectively. The hex color #0A244A, also known as Blue Zodiac, presents some accessibility challenges, particularly for users with visual impairments. Its dark hue results in low contrast against lighter backgrounds, which can make text and other elements difficult to read. According to WCAG guidelines, sufficient contrast is crucial for ensuring readability. For text, a contrast ratio of at least 4.5:1 is recommended for normal text and 3:1 for large text. When using #0A244A for text or interactive elements, it's essential to pair it with a very light color for the background to meet these contrast requirements. Tools are available online to calculate contrast ratios and help designers choose accessible color combinations. Also, avoid using this color as the sole indicator of important information; supplement it with text labels or icons.

Applications
Web Design
In web design, Blue Zodiac can be used for website headers and footers to create a professional and sophisticated look. Due to its dark nature, it is best used with white or very light text to ensure readability and accessibility. It can also be used for interactive elements such as buttons, but care must be taken to provide sufficient contrast in its different states (hover, active, etc.). This color creates a calm, serious, and trustworthy ambiance and can be found at educational websites or governmental sites.
